Hampstead

Noun CEFR B2
ˈhæmpstɪd

Definitions

  1. An affluent suburban area in the borough of Camden, London, England (OS grid ref TQ2685).
  2. shortened form of Hampstead Heath: teeth (Cockney rhyming slang).
  3. A parish and community therein, in Queens County, New Brunswick, Canada.
  4. A suburb and municipality in Montreal, Quebec, Canada.
  5. A town in Carroll County, Maryland.
  6. A town in Rockingham County, New Hampshire.
  7. A census-designated place in Pender County, North Carolina.
  8. A village in Saint Andrew parish, Dominica.
  9. A suburb of Ashburton, Canterbury, New Zealand.
